About the role

Under the direct supervision of a Registered Nurse as part of an inpatient/hospital unit, performs a variety of routine direct patient care, environmental and administrative support activities to promote the health, safety and comfort of patients and families.

Responsibilities

  • Provides direct patient care (as defined by unit) that addresses the population-specific needs of the patients on the unit.
  • Activities may include any of the following:
    • assist patient with feedings and personal care (e.g. hygiene, ambulating and activities of daily living, etc.);
    • obtain vital signs, temperature, weight, height, head circumference or other patient data as required;
    • obtain and test specimens (e.g. blood glucose, urine, etc.);
    • transport patients;
    • assist with patient admissions and discharges.
  • Demonstrates an awareness of safety needs and a basic knowledge of medical terminology, infection control, risk management and environment of care policies in all interactions with patients/families.
  • Responds with tact and discretion to the needs of patients and families, and reports needs beyond the PCA skill level to the RN.
  • Documentation - Accurately documents patient information on appropriate forms.
  • Demonstrates basic data entry and data retrieval competency in electronic patient records and/or patient supply systems utilized on unit.
  • Unit Support Activities - Maintains appropriate inventories of unit supplies in patient rooms/bedside stands; and in treatment, utility, medication and linen rooms.
  • Cleans, maintains and inventories unit equipment. May perform quality control checks on equipment or supplies as directed by the RN.
  • Utilizes all equipment appropriately, and notifies appropriate person of equipment or facility breakdown or damage.
  • Assist with miscellaneous errands, and transportation of medication (including controlled substances), blood, equipment and supplies, as directed by the RN.
  • Afford assistance with routine clerical tasks.

Qualifications

  • Education and/or Experience Required: High School diploma, GED equivalent, current enrollment in an accredited ASN or BSN degree program for registered nurses, or higher level of education that would require a High School diploma.
  • Experience Preferred: Successful completion or enrollment in a Certified Nurse’s Aide training program, completion of a Medical Assistant program, or EMT certification strongly preferred.
  • Minimum of one year pediatric PCA experience preferred.
  • Licenses and/or Certifications Required: BLS/CPR, American Heart Association, required within 2 weeks of hire and must remain current at all times. Certified Nurse Aide (CNA) certification by State of Connecticut preferred. Nonviolent Crisis Intervention training certification required within 3 months of hire and maintained thereafter.
